In the EMI Resolution sequence, which phase follows Geolocation?

Explanation:
Geolocation pinpoints where the EMI source is located, and the next step is to address it directly. The resolution phase focuses on eliminating or mitigating the interference and validating that normal operation is restored. It’s about turning the location information into concrete actions—implementing countermeasures, reconfiguring systems, shielding, filtering, or other mitigations and then confirming their effectiveness. Earlier steps like monitoring and detection are about noticing and confirming that EMI is present, and characterization may inform mitigation by describing the signal, but the sequence treats resolving the interference as the immediate next phase after geolocation.
